Sumber http://firman.dotgeek.org/index.php?itemid=24
Anda mungkin telah ahli dalam installasi PHP di Windows. Sebenarnya ada dua cara installasi PHP di Windows, cara "Copy-Paste" dan "Pindahkan-Sisipkan", hmm... rasanya namanya kurang pas Cara "Copy-Paste" adalah cara dimana kita melakukan copy terhadap php4ts.dll atau php5ts.dll, semua file dalam direktori "dlls" dari distribusi PHP dan terakhir "php.ini". Itukah cara anda? Cara ini sangat mudah untuk dilakukan. Dan pernahkah anda diharuskan upgrade / downgrade versi PHP agar sesuai dengan versi PHP di server produksi? Jika ya, yang anda lakukan adalah mengulang kembali langkah "Copy-Paste", gampang memang dan tidak merepotkan, tapi cukup memakan waktu. Adakah langkah yang lebih singkat? Jawabannya ada. Tulisan ini akan menerangkan langkah-langkah untuk dapat melakukan upgrade / downgrade versi PHP dengan hanya 3 (tiga) langkah. Cara ini saya sebut "Pindahkan-Sisipkan", sebenarnya cari ini telah dibahas dalam manual PHP pada bab "Installasi Manual di Windows". Baiklah cukup dengan basa-basinya, mari kita mulai langkah kita. Untuk dapat melakukan ini saya rekomendasikan anda menggunakan Apache versi 2.x karena versi tersebut komplain pada direktif "PHPIniDir", terlebih lagi jika anda ingin menjalankan PHP4 dan PHP5 secara bersamaan. Langkah -1: Download distribusi PHP yang berupa Zip versi berapa saja, bukan installer, di http://www.php.net/downloads.php. Doh! Langkah 0: Ekstrak Zip PHP ke sebuah direktori, anda lebih baik mengekstrak kesuatu direktori yang tidak berisi "spasi", seperti C:\System\PHP, C:\System\PHP4 atau C:\System\PHP5. Langkah 1: PHP4 - Pindahkah semua file dalam direktori "dlls" ke direktori tepat diatasnya atau root tempat anda mengekstrak PHP, seperti C:\System\PHP4. PHP5 - Abaikan langkah ini. Distribusi PHP5, secara default telah memindahkan semua file "dynamic library" ke direktori root. Langkah 2: Tambahkan direktori PHP pada "PATH" didalam environment variables Windows. Bagaimana caranya? Silakan baca FAQ dalam manual PHP pada "How do I add my PHP directory to the PATH on Windows?". Setelah anda selesai menambahkan Windows anda perlu direstart dahulu. Jika tidak, anda akan menemukan Apache error saat dijalankan. Langkah selanjutnya anda tinggal me-load module PHP ke dalam Apache seperti biasa. Sekarang anda telah memiliki direktori PHP yang ada didalam "PATH", sehingga untuk melakukan upgrade / downgrade anda tinggal mengekstrak distribusi Zip PHP ke dalam suatu direktori, stop Apache, ulangi langkah 1 jika PHP4, ganti nama direktori PHP yang telah ada misal: C:\System\PHP4 menjadi C:\System\PHP4.3.11, dan ganti direktori PHP baru anda dengan direktori yang telah ada di "PATH" misal: C:\System\php4.4.2-win32 menjadi C:\System\PHP4, terakhir restart Apache dan selesai! Lebih cepatkah? Atau sama saja? Hmm... setidaknya anda tidak perlu copy file ke C:\Windows\system32 yang merupakan direktori kritikal terhadap keamanan sistem operasi dan juga memudahkan anda me-maintain PHP |
This is very interesting site...
» » »